**Onboarding: Tumblebay locker access flow**

Tumblebay operates smart laundry lockers in partner buildings across Merrow Heights. When a resident drops off a bag, the kiosk issues a one-time code; couriers open lockers through the Hatchline app. If a locker controller loses sync with the fleet service, it enters safe mode and rejects all codes. Field staff can restore it from the maintenance panel, which requires the regional recovery passphrase shown below.

strongbox words: holath-holath

## Migration Step 6: Cron Drift Audit (Quillhaven Scheduler)

Before cutting over, reconcile the drift we observed between the Quillhaven scheduler's declared crontab and what actually fired in the last 30 days. Export the execution ledger, diff it against the manifest, and flag any job whose skew exceeds two minutes — several were traced to a misapplied timezone override. Record each finding, then confirm the scheduler runs with exactly these settings.

settings of fahag-haduf:
[ulaox]
port = 8443
region = south-2
host = ulaox.lumiccorp.internal
timeout_ms = 500
retries = 8

# Fabrikka test-data factory settings.
# These options control how Fabrikka seeds fixture rows during
# integration runs. Keep seed_count below 500 on shared runners or
# the cleanup job will lag. Factories truncate their own tables only;
# never point this at a production schema. If fixtures fail to seed,
# check the target database first. The factory connects using the
# line below.

database URL for bahop-yagep: mssql://sildor_svc:35ha7jz@db-fb6d.nelvrodyn.example:5432/casath